Ready-to-drink (RTD) company Doozy has launched Half & Half – a category-first blend of Vodka Iced Tea & Lemonade launching in stores nationally.

A partnership between advertising agency, Richards Rose, and AFL Sydney Swans players Will Hayward, Harry Hayward, Ollie Florent, and Isaac Heeney, Doozy’s new flavour profile offers the “perfect 50:50 split of refreshment and flavour”.

Doozy Half & Half offers two flavours – the peach essence infused Vodka Iced Tea & Lemonade, and the raspberry flavoured Vodka Iced Tea & Lemonade with Raspberry.

Doozy Drinks and Richards Rose co-founder Digby Richards said that Half & Half was a true representation of Doozy's evolution and vision. 

“We've identified a unique opportunity within the Australian RTD landscape to create a drink that resonates with the modern consumer's desire for full flavour adult beverages.”

Doozy co-founder and Sydney Swans player, Will Hayward, said that sticking to bold flavours and simple, impactful branding would create a unique and memorable brand and experience. 

"With Doozy Half & Half, we're not just mixing drinks, we're mixing things up. We're taking two already awesome things and creating something entirely new and exciting.” 

Doozy Half & Half is available nationwide at retailers including Dan Murphy’s and BWS, for RRP $27.99 for a 4-pack.

At The Hive Awards in Sydney today, the Best Packaging category was won by Don Smallgoods, part of George Weston Foods, for its resealable flow wrap pack for sandwich fillers and other smallgoods. This innovative packaging is a departure from the conventional thermoformed packs and addresses consumer demands for better functionality, sustainability, and product visibility.
